Abstract

Iron is a chemical compound that is toxic or toxic in high levels and can cause losses ranging from damaging equipment made of zinc to causing various diseases. Therefore groundwater with high iron content requires a handling so that the water can be used as a daily necessity. This research aims to find out the most effective technique in lowering iron levels in groundwater. This research is a review literature study using a qualitative descriptive research design with an experimental approach. The reduction techniques discussed in this study are filtration, aeration, adsorption, coagulation, electrocoagulation, and cascade aeretator techniques. The results showed that filtration techniques can lower the average iron level by 95.19%, the aeration technique can lower the average iron level by 92.77%, Combined adsorption and filtration techniques can lower average iron levels by 99.1%, coagulation techniques can lower average iron levels by 47.8%, electrocoagulation techniques can lower average iron levels by 98.79%, and in cascade aeretator techniques can lower average iron levels by 79.50%. The conclusion of this study is that all techniques can lower the iron levels contained in groundwater. Based on the percentage decrease in combined techniques between adsorption and filtration is the most effective declining technique.
